University of North Texas launches first-of-its-kind learner record with Instructure

The University of North Texas (UNT) faced a challenge where its students, despite developing marketable skills, struggled to visualize and effectively communicate those competencies to potential employers. To address this, UNT partnered with vendor Instructure and utilized its Parchment Digital Badges platform to create a more comprehensive and verifiable record of student achievement.

Instructure's solution was the implementation of a first-of-its-kind Comprehensive Learner Record (CLR) that integrates with the Parchment platform. This digital record allows students to collect, stack, and share verifiable badges and micro-credentials that represent their skills. The solution provided students with a clear dashboard to visualize their progress and gave employers verifiable proof of competencies. Early evidence pointed to positive impacts on student persistence and outcomes, empowering graduates to better articulate their skills in the job market.
